Fluoroquinolones and Tendon Rupture: What You Need to Know About the Risk

Fluoroquinolone antibiotics like ciprofloxacin and levofloxacin can cause sudden, serious tendon injuries-including rupture-especially in older adults and those on steroids. Know the signs, risks, and what to do if pain starts.
